Flutter開發環境與Android開發環境搭建詳解

1.安裝AndroidStudio


  • 推薦下載第一個.exe文件而後雙擊運行,這樣它會自動幫咱們安裝好SDK等一些東西,會省去不少麻煩。
  • 以後下載安裝便可,具體教程網上不少很詳細,如下連接中有官網出的AS安裝教程
  • 官方詳細安裝教程:developer.android.google.cn/studio/intr…
安裝完成以後須要找到SDK的安裝路徑,這個路徑後面會有用,正常狀況下AS會自動將SDK安裝到如下路徑:
C:\Users\username\AppData\Local\Android\Sdk
若是沒找到這個路徑就打開AS--->Settings--->搜索sdk以下就會顯示出Android的SDK路徑:
若是框內是空的就點擊Edit選擇從新配置SDK便可

2.爲AndroidStudio安裝Flutter和Dart插件

  • 打開AndroidStudio而後:
    • File--->Settings--->Plugins--->Browse repositories---->搜索框裏搜索Flutter plugin--->點擊安裝--->重啓AS便可
  • 這個Flutter plugin中已經包含了Dart插件所以咱們再去安裝

3.獲取FlutterSDK


  • 下載解壓便可,注意儘可能不要將flutter解壓到高權限的文件夾下(好比:ProgramFiles(x86)),最好直接放在C盤根目錄下如:C:\flutter

4.配置環境變量

  • 點擊開始--->輸入env--->編輯系統環境變量--->在彈出的窗口中單擊「環境變量」
先配置用戶環境變量
  • 因爲國內訪問Flutter可能會受到限制,官方爲中國開發者搭建了臨時鏡像,咱們能夠將以下環境變量加入到用戶環境變量中:

PUB_HOSTED_URL=https://pub.flutter-io.cn 
FLUTTER_STORAGE_BASE_URL=https://storage.flutter-io.cn複製代碼

  • 因爲是臨時的,並不必定一直可用,咱們能夠從flutter.dev/community/c…獲取到有關鏡像服務器的最新動態以下:
配置好後以下所示:
而後配置系統變量ANDROID_HOME:
  • 點擊「新建」--->變量名寫成:ANDROID_HOME,變量值爲:AndroidSDK的安裝路徑(就是上面說會有用的那個)--->點擊肯定結果以下:

最後配置path
  • 下拉系統變量列表找到Path並雙擊,以下:(若是沒有就直接新建一個)
  • 在彈出的窗口中新建以下四行,其中最後一個是你解壓後的flutter的bin目錄路徑
而後一路確認,並重啓電腦使配置生效

5.檢查Android和Flutter的環境變量有沒有生效

win+R--->輸入cmd並回車--->敲入命令:adb 回車(若是下面打印出一堆東西說明Android環境變量已經生效)---->敲入命令:flutter 回車(若是下面打印出一堆東西說明fluttre環境變量已經生效)以下:


而後就能夠愉快地建立flutter項目了:android

進入AS--->File--->New--->New Flutter project……--->而後一路next並finish便可建立成功windows


ps:若是遇到問題能夠鍵入:flutter doctor查看問題所在
其中紅叉是問題所在

若是沒看懂的話,我這有教程視頻,私我給你bash

相關文章
相關標籤/搜索